Can someone explain the nickname "Turk" to me, because Gallant doesn't look like, nor has any roots to the Ottomans
It is actually Turkey ....like as in the barnyard types . I think if I remember correctly his grandfather raised some and Gerard would often feed them ...hence the name Turkey . Sometimes when you come from a community filled with the last surname Gallant you needed a nickname to distinguish the kids.....probably were a few named Gerard at that time . Some other Gallant nick names given to a few hockey players from that area and maybe relatives of his included Lloyd Toy Toy Gallant & Mike Pinky Gallant who has two sons playing in the AHL Brett & Alex.
